Wiktionary
TENREC, noun. Any of several diverse small mammals, of the family Tenrecidae, many native to Madagascar.
TENREC, proper noun. A taxonomic genus within the family Tenrecidae — the single species Tenrec ecaudatus.
Dictionary definition
TENREC, noun. Small often spiny insectivorous mammal of Madagascar; resembles a hedgehog.
